Average cost of local movers in Crossville, TN

Securing the services of a moving company in Crossville simplifies the moving process significantly, offering exceptional convenience. This convenience, however, comes with a higher cost than moving on your own would.

Here’s how much professional movers cost in Crossville based on your move size:

Home size Avg. total cost Cost/hour # of movers # hours
Studio $425 $173 2 movers 3 hours
1 bedroom $598 $173 2 movers 4 hours
2 bedrooms $979 $243 3 movers 5 hours
3 bedrooms $2,290 $340 4 movers 8 hours
4 bedrooms $2,630 $340 4 movers 9 hours
5+ bedrooms $4,056 $476 5 movers 10 hours

Read more cost details

  • Studio: A studio apartment move typically requires two movers and can take up to three hours, depending on the amount and types of belongings, at an hourly rate of $173.
  • One bedroom: Planning to move from a one-bedroom apartment or home? Anticipate costs of about $173 per hour for a team of two movers working for four hours.
  • Two bedrooms: For a move involving a two-bedroom house in Tennessee, expect to pay roughly $243 hourly. Usually, it requires three movers working about five hours.
  • Three bedrooms: In Tennessee, movers charge $340 per hour for managing a three-bedroom home. Completing this move typically involves a team of four over the course of eight hours.
  • Four bedrooms: Expect a four-bedroom move in Tennessee to require four movers, taking roughly nine hours, at a rate of $340 per hour.
  • Five or more bedrooms: The cost of hiring Tennessee movers for a home with five or more bedrooms is $476 an hour. Homes this size usually require five movers and take about 10 hours.

Heads up, Crossville: Movers charge an average of $124 per hour across TN — that’s below the national average of $139.

Factors that affect the cost of movers in Crossville, TN

Every move is unique, so pricing can vary depending on your specific circumstances and needs. In general, though, here are some of the most common factors can affect your Crossville move:

  • How far you’re moving: The cost goes up the farther you’re moving. Local moves are typically less expensive than out-of-state or cross-country moves, which require more time, fuel, and labor.
  • Move size: The more belongings you need to transport, the more it’ll cost. Bigger moves usually require larger trucks and more movers.
  • Move date: Prices spike during the busy season (summer), weekends, and the beginning or end of the month. You’ll often save by moving mid-week or mid-month when demand is lower.
  • The type of move: Professional movers are the most convenient option, but they will cost you more than going with a DIY option like moving container companies or moving truck rentals.
  • The services you choose: If you need assistance beyond loading and transportation, you may have to pay extra for it. Full-service movers charge you more for add-on options like packing and unpacking and comprehensive insurance on your items. Even if you go the DIY route, you will pay more if you decide to hire a third-party moving crew to help you with loading and unloading.

Quick tips for a stress-free move

  • Consider extra insurance. Full-service movers must provide basic coverage — called released value protection — at no additional charge. It’s free, but offers very limited protection: just $0.60 per pound per item, no matter what it’s worth. So, if a 25-pound TV valued at $1,000 gets damaged, you’d only be reimbursed $15 ($0.60 x 25 pounds). Many movers — and some home insurers — also offer full-value insurance based on your item’s actual worth for an added fee.
  • Make sure you’re following the rules. HOAs and managed properties often enforce specific moving times or days. Double-check these restrictions and give your building manager a heads-up to stay compliant and avoid delays.
  • Have documentation ready. You might need to show proof of insurance or elevator reservations when moving in or out of an apartment. This info is usually outlined in your moving contract, so gather it before the big day arrives.
